Phiaton — not to be confused with Volkswagen’s futile attempt to break into the luxury sedan market — is setting out to grab dollars from audio geeks that have a thing for style. The firm is actually part of Cresyn, and is attempting to put its name on the map by introducing four new exotic looking headphones, a pair of oddly-designed earbuds and a vivid music docking station. Regrettably, there are no prices to share on any of the aforementioned gear, but if you’ve ever secretly craved cans wrapped in faux alligator skin, this company is sure to impress.
